Sonya Thomlinson

Sonya Thomlinson (Uchita) HHC ERYT-500, C-IAYT (Certified Yoga Therapist), was co-director and co-founder of Tandava Yoga and Trinity Yoga Centers in Kelowna and Vernon, British Columbia from 2003-2015.  An avid student of Tibetan Buddhism and yoga since 1994, and teaching since 1998, Sonya leads trainings, retreats, workshops and classes throughout Western Canada and works individually with those interested in dynamic health and healing and spiritual awakening.

 

A well-respected teacher, Sonya lived, studied and taught at the acclaimed Kripalu Center for Yoga and Health in Western Massachusettes from 1998-2003, studying with revered teachers such as Yoganand Michael Carrol, Shiva Rea, Donna Farhi, Stephen Cope, Rodney Yee, Angela Farmer, Rod Stryker, Erich Schiffman, Emily Conrad, Julia Butterfly Hill, Thomas Ashley Farrand, Ana Forrest and many more.

 

From 2000-2003 Sonya served as Director of Program Operations for Kripalu Center, producing over 500 yoga, meditation, and health workshops and trainings per year, International Conferences, as well as directing her own hot yoga programs.

In 2003 Sonya completed Landmark Education’s Graduate Programs in NYC and Boston which included The Forum, The Advanced Course as well as Self Expression and Leadership Training. At this same time she became a certified Holistic Health Counselor from the acclaimed Institute for Integrative Nutrition in NYC. She has been offering vegetarian, vegan, ayurvedic and raw food classes as well as private and group lifestyle coaching in Massachusetts and BC for over 20 years.

Sonya has studied with Richard Miller and Yogi Amrit Desai and is Advanced Certified in both iRest Yoga Nidra, and in the Amrit Method of Yoga Nidra. She is the co-creator of Mindful Rest Yoga Nidra Certifications and 200 Hour Meditation Teacher Trainings.

Sonya has been co-directing 200, 300, and 500 Hour Yoga Teacher Training programs since 2004 and facilitating since 1999. Her practice on and off the mat continues to evolve with the nondual teachings of Michael Singer and Gurudev Shri Amritji (Yogi Amrit Desai) with whom she was initiated by in 2012 and given the name Uchita. In 2014 Sonya took Boddhisattva Vows and Avalokiteshvara Initiation from H.H. The Dalai Lama, and Vajrasattva Initiation in 2016 from the Venerable Zasep Tulku Rinpoche

Sonya was Lululemon Kelowna's first Yoga Teacher Ambassador in 2005 and 2006, and has appeared on the Polo Ralph Lauren website, in Shape magazine, the Kripalu Program Guide as well as the cover photo for Stephen Cope's second book Will Yoga and Meditation Really Change My Life?
